Transaction 2016b9463c59d750cca2a31b0aaf7d6439d6fea1ac63164564b53d7129f8f28a
1 Input
1 Output
-
2016b9463c59d750cca2a31b0aaf7d6439d6fea1ac63164564b53d7129f8f28a:0
- value
- 27496690
- script pubkey
- OP_0 OP_PUSHBYTES_20 ea11d01cfc61363c66f856307d76f99b83e9cbb0
- address
- bc1qaggaq88uvymrcehc2cc86ahenwp7njasxj7naw